https://news.ycombinator.com/item?id=41252149Here's mine: QR codes. They're a terrible idea, especially when there's no URL attached. They remove someone's ability to verify that yes, this is the correct site, and are easy to bypass - a scammer can literally just put a different QR code over the intended one, and ta-da! Done.
